Read avro file in spark sql
WebJSON解析是在JVM中完成的,这是将json加载到文件中最快的方法。 但是,如果您未将模式指定为read.json ,那么spark将探测所有输入文件以找到json的“超集”模式。 因此,如果性能很重要,请先使用示例文档创建一个小的json文件,然后从中收集模式: WebScala 如果列值依赖于文件路径,那么在一次读取多个文件时,是否有方法将文本作为列添加到spark数据帧中?,scala,apache-spark,parallel-processing,apache-spark-sql,databricks,Scala,Apache Spark,Parallel Processing,Apache Spark Sql,Databricks,我正在尝试将大量avro文件读入spark数据帧。
Read avro file in spark sql
Did you know?
WebScala 如果列值依赖于文件路径,那么在一次读取多个文件时,是否有方法将文本作为列添 … WebWhen reading Avro files or calling function from_avro, this option can be set to an evolved schema, which is compatible but different with the actual Avro schema. The deserialization schema will be consistent with the evolved schema. ... (Julian + Gregorian) calendar when writing Avro files. 3.0.0: spark.sql.avro.filterPushdown.enabled: true ...
Spark DataFrameWriter provides partitionBy()function to partition the Avro at the time of writing. Partition improves performance on reading by reducing Disk I/O. This example creates partition by “date of birth year and month” on person data. As shown in the below screenshot, Avro creates a folder for each partition … See more Apache Avrois an open-source, row-based, data serialization and data exchange framework for Hadoop projects, originally developed by databricks as an open-source library that supports reading and writing data in Avro … See more Since Avro library is external to Spark, it doesn’t provide avro() function on DataFrameWriter , hence we should use DataSource “avro” or … See more Since Spark 2.4, Spark SQL provides built-in support for reading and writing Apache Avro data files, however, the spark-avro module is external and by default, it’s not included in spark-submit or spark-shellhence, accessing … See more WebSep 27, 2024 · You can download files locally to work on them. An easy way to explore Avro files is by using the Avro Tools jar from Apache. You can also use Apache Drill for a lightweight SQL-driven experience or Apache Spark to perform complex distributed processing on the ingested data. Use Apache Drill
Webread-avro-files (Python) Import Notebook ... % python data = spark. read. format ("avro"). load ("/tmp/test_dataset") display (data) Batman: 9.8: 2012: 8: Robot: 5.5: 2012: 7: Hero: 8.7: 2012: 8: Git: 2: 2011: 7: title rating year month; Command took 0.96 seconds % sql CREATE TEMPORARY VIEW avroTable USING avro OPTIONS (path "/tmp/test_dataset ... http://duoduokou.com/scala/66088705352466440094.html
WebAvro CSV We will use SparkSQL to load the file , read it and then print some data of it. if( aicp_can_see_ads() ) { First we will build the basic Spark Session which will be needed in all the code blocks. importorg.apache.spark.sql.SparkSessionval spark =SparkSession .builder() .appName("Various File Read")
WebJan 1, 2024 · Read Avro File avro () function is not provided in Spark DataFrameReader hence, we should use DataSource format as “avro” or “org.apache.spark.sql.avro” and load () is used to read the Avro file. //read avro file val df = spark. read. format ("avro") . load ("src/main/resources/zipcodes.avro") df. show () df. printSchema () genêts campingWebAug 9, 2016 · I've added the following 2 lines in my /etc/spark/conf/spark-defaults.conf genets d\\u0027anglet foot facebookWebThis Avro data source module is originally from and compatible with Databricks’s open … genette stanton therapy llcWebSpark SQL supports loading and saving DataFrames from and to a variety of data … choson korea mapWebApr 17, 2024 · Here, I have covered all the Spark SQL APIs by which you can read and … c-hosp richardson starling wardWebSpark SQL reads the data and converts it to Spark's internal representation; the Avro conversion is performed only during reading and writing data. By default, when pointed at a directory, read methods silently skip any files that do not have the .avro extension. c# hospital management systemWebMar 7, 2024 · The mapping from Spark SQL type to Avro schema is not one-to-one. See … c-hosp richardson starling ward 401018